Ran down to visit my old room mate and good friend Mac (flymac7) yesterday and trade keys to go for a ride, grabbed one quick shot and figured I'd post it up.

34j4wvo.jpg


His SVT has 500 miles over 100K and it shows, aside from tiny imperfections the car is in beautiful shape and even has the original SVT mats in excellent shape. It's bone stock minus the headunit and a short ram installed by the PO, but as you SVT owners know, it's a blast to drive in stock form. The moonroof still works great, all the stock mesh is intact, has all the JP covers, and until recently even the power antenna, though that bent in a car wash. The exterior and interior of the car have obviously been meticulously maintained and was a very solid pick up on his part.

My car is not so stock, most recent addition are the 17x7.5" Motegi MR125's, but also has Stangkillers LCAs, Massive toe arms and front adjustable endlinks, poly sway bar bushing, Striker2 rear adjustable endlinks, and D2 coilovers. Motor has SVT UIM, LIM, TB, cone intake and tube, injectors MSDS headers and Y, SVT catback, and PCM. Also has a B&M short shifter, Hella 80mm projector fogs with 3000K HIDs, a pioneer 4 channel amp, pioneer mechless headunit, and Pioneer door speakers. A long time ago I swapped to a Mystique leather interior as well and that is in excellent shape, my moonroof works flawlessly as well which is incredible to me haha.
